MEMORANDUM AND ORDER

On October 18, 2017, the court dismissed pro se plaintiff Toni Donahue's complaint against numerous officials of the State of Kansas. Invoking various constitutional rights and federal statutes, Donahue's complaint presented wide-ranging allegations of misconduct against the defendants...
